Hello today I tried to update the maps to my volvo v70 2014 model. I downloaded and installed the correct version for Sensus 2011(RTI) and inserted into the car USB and when I turned on the car the display didnt turn on. It has been black since I turned on the car with the USB inside. After some reading some sources claimed I should turn on the PC and only afterwards insert the USB, even if this is correct surely they have a design which somehow bricks the system if someone inserts the USB before.
The buttonpad I have is without the network sphere symbol, so its for sure the 2011 version of Sensus I have. I downloaded the navigation maps from here https://www.volvocars.com/mt/support/downloads/maps Any ideas how I can get my display back to normal? Its only stays black. |

Is this the first time you have tried to update the maps on your Sensus sat nav? If so, you will not be able to do so unless you have the system uprated by Volvo to allow USB map updating. Since this system is not supported anymore and the last map issued for it is already a couple of years old, it would hardly seem worthwhile spending money with Volvo for the update to have an out of date map. Might as well spend the money on an alternative standalone system that can be updated.

Have you had the car at a dealer? I was speaking to a Volvo guy and this generally happens because the usb or the file type of the sat nav update is incorrect. It wipes the system and as the file type is incorrect is unable to re load. This then crashes the system. He did say the vast majority of them are fully recoverable but this obviously requires the know how. A dealer may be able to assist in recovering your unit if they speak to Volvo.
